Also, the 1200D's on the final scene --- did you have to blast them at 100% or did you just want the extra power just to have it? Wondering if the 600D's would have been enough for that type of scene.
Thank you for the feedback! I’ll definitely do this for the next one!
@@chrisajtony no problem. Great lighting btw. Love the moody vibes in the scenes. Can I get an answer on the question about the 1200D? I'm wondering if my 600W lights would suffice for a look like that or would I have to upgrade to 1200.
Totally! We had the 1200D cut in half I believe for the first scene where the dad walks in. But to balance the outside exposure for the dinner scene we had them close to full blast because we need every stop of light we could get
@@chrisajtony I figured. You were using ND's to level out the outside exposure, I'm assuming. Great work. If only powerful lighting was cheaper. Lol.
Yea exactly! The clip I put in this video isn’t a great example because quickly graded it myself but the data is there to drop down the outside exposure to bring back the details. One day it’ll be way cheaper! Especially with Aputure and Nanlux new 2400 lights! Things are getting crazy. They are almost like 4K hmis
